La Carta (The Letter) by Spanish painter Rafael de Ochoa y Madrazo (1858–1935) presents an elegant woman reclining in a richly furnished interior, holding a small sheet of paper in her raised hand. Her relaxed pose, flowing floral dress and attentive expression create a quiet scene of reading, correspondence and private reflection.
Rafael de Ochoa y Madrazo (1858–1935) was a Spanish painter whose surviving works include elegant figure scenes, portraits and subjects associated with travel and modern life. His work is also represented in the history of illustrated travel posters; auction records document his colour lithographs for luxury railway travel, including Orient-Express and Sud-Express.
